On August 20, 2025, Northrop GrummanNOC-- (NOC) shares rose 1.08% amid a 30.85% surge in trading volume to $0.36 billion, ranking 289th in market activity. The stock’s performance coincided with a corporate announcement regarding its quarterly dividend schedule.

The company declared a $2.31 per share dividend, payable on September 17, 2025, to shareholders of record as of September 2. This routine payout underscores Northrop Grumman’s commitment to returning capital to investors, aligning with its position as a leading aerospace and defense technology provider. The dividend, consistent with prior quarters, reflects confidence in the company’s operational stability and cash flow generation.

Insider trading activity revealed a net outflow, with executives and directors selling shares totaling millions in the past six months. Meanwhile, institutional investors displayed mixed strategies: SoundWatch Capital added nearly 12.9 million shares in Q2 2025, while BlackRockBLK-- reduced its holdings by 760,410 shares. These moves highlight divergent views on the stock’s near-term trajectory amid broader market dynamics.

Analyst sentiment remained cautiously optimistic, with seven firms issuing “Buy” or equivalent ratings in recent months. Price targets ranged from $565 to $650, with a median estimate of $582.5, indicating a consensus on moderate upside potential. The lack of “Sell” ratings further suggests limited bearish bias in the current environment.
